Predicting the Future
In English, we don't have just one future tense. We choose different words depending on how certain we are about what will happen!
- Will + Verb: We use "will" for facts, promises, or sudden decisions. (e.g., "You will meet a stranger.")
- Be Going To + Verb: We use "going to" when we have evidence or a plan. (e.g., "Look at those clouds. It is going to rain.")
- Might + Verb: We use "might" when we are not 100% sure. It means maybe it will happen, maybe it won't. (e.g., "You might win the lottery.")
